Diatom relative and absolute abundances from IODP Site U1537 covering MIS-32 to -29 collected via light microscopy

DOI

These data are relative abundance (%) and absolute abundance (valves per gram dry weight) for diatoms identified to the species level. The core was collected at 60 degrees South in 4 km water depth. The age model is based on paleomagnetic reversals, and gives ages of 1.110 to 1.1030 Ma for the analyzed samples. The sampling resolution is approximately 1 ka.File description: An excel file containing diatom data as well as age and depth.
